India: Peace leaflets distribution drive in Chandigarh

By Staff Reporter | January 14, 2014
A peace leaflets distribution drive was organized by Ahmadiyya Muslim Community Chandigarh at the country's famous Sukhna Lake.
Sukhna Lake is an artificial lake at the foothills of the Himalayas, the Shivalik hills in Chandigarh, India*.
Seven members of Ahmadiyya Muslim youth wing, Majlis Khuddam-ul Ahmadiyya, were gathered and offered mid-afternoon prayer of Asar first and proceeded to Sukhna Lake with peace leaflets.
The volunteers were joined by Chandigarh's Ahmadiyya Muslim Missionary-in-Charge Samiur Rehman.
Sukhna Lake is a famous tourist attraction of the country where thousands come daily to visit the lake.
This 3 kilometers-square lake was created in 1958 by damming the Sukhna Choe, a seasonal rain-stream coming down from the Shivalik Hills*.
